Owls Return to A&M For South Central Regional
11/10/2022 3:31:00 PM | Women's Cross Country
Race to qualify for the NCAA Championhship begins at 8:30
HOUSTON – The Rice Women's Cross Country team will be heading to College Station for the second time this season on Friday for the NCAA South Central Regional, hosted by Texas A&M's Watts Cross Country Course. Race time has been moved up to 8:30 a.m. due to anticipated bad weather later in the morning.
The Owls last competed on the 29th of October, when they finished 3rd at the Conference-USA Championships in Denton, Texas. Senior Caitlin Wosika, junior Taigen Hunter-Galvan, and senior Alyssa Balandran earned all-conference accolades, finishing in the top 15.
Rice currently ranks eighth in the South Central Region of the most recent USTFCCCA poll.
"Our practices since conference have gone well and we have recovered to face the best in our region," says Coach Bevan. "We are currently ranked eighth in the region, but I feel like we can improve on our ranking and our most recent performance and the A&M course four weeks ago. We know the course and we have a history of performing well at the end of the season."
The top two teams at the regional will earn automatic berths at the 2022 NCAA D1 Cross Country Championships will be held in Stillwater, Oklahoma on November 19 along with 13 additional teams who will qualify as at-large entries. In addition, the top four individual finishers who are not from an automatic or at-larger team qualifier, also earn a trip to the national championship.
